Because it has never been more apparent that the relationship between sales and marketing is still just as misunderstood as ever, especially with advances in marketing technology.Setting the Record StraightMany in the business world, especially those who rely on sales and marketing for success, don’t actually have a concrete grasp on exactly what sales and marketing are. Yes, the two are linked, but they are not one and the same. Sales departments rely on marketing; marketing departments and strategies exist to feed sales (notice I didn’t say “make” sales). You wouldn’t engage in marketing if you had nothing to sell, and your sales strategy would be much less informed and successful if not for your marketing efforts. Yes, many old-school salespeople (or go-getter small business entrepreneurs) are quite capable of drumming up business on their own, and may even have some tried-and-true marketing tactics up their sleeve – but few have the time, skill, or technological resources to effectively capitalize on the true potential of their market.A common mistake made by older, more established businesses is to assume that salespeople are skilled at marketing and that marketing people are skilled at making sales. In some cases this may be true, but certainly not across the board. While trying to conserve capital, many of these companies will attempt to combine their sales and marketing departments, essentially tasking their employees with two job descriptions, and that’s usually a bad move. It’s no accident that more recently established companies, tech giants, and organizations that employ a large number of millennials are killing it with their marketing efforts.Breaking It DownAs the tenfold article explains, some of the key responsibilities of a sales team include:

The mark of a great salesperson is the ability to cultivate a personal relationship. Many consumers who have stayed loyal to the same brand, dealership, or salon for years will say that they appreciate the personal attention they receive there. It is not a marketing employee’s responsibility to follow up with a salesperson’s existing customer once the lead has been handed off, nor is it their responsibility to convert a lead to a sale, “close the deal,” or make sure the client remains a client for many years. Short of having an outstanding relationship with a skilled salesperson, product quality and excellent overall experience are the main things that will bolster client retention.On the marketing side, primary efforts are:

It is not a salesperson’s job to generate awareness or buzz about their brand, product or service. If they are expected to use their energy to make sales by nurturing leads and relationships, then how can they also be expected to have the time to do the leg-work up front that brings those leads to the table in the first place?The marketing department creates awareness, builds engagement by creating information that will invite audience members to take action, and targets and tracks engagement by motivating audience members to provide contact information or initiate a free trial or consultation (converting them from a cold prospect to a known lead or potential buyer). It is important to note here that the retention function of a marketing department doesn’t really overlap the retention efforts of a sales team.On the sales side, client retention refers more to the salesperson’s efforts to use the client relationship to continually check in with the client, attempt to engage them in further discussions about additional products or services they may be interested in, and seek referrals to the client’s friends and family members. On the marketing side, however, retention refers to maintaining a higher level of consistent engagement (through targeted marketing based on buying preferences, interests and history) so that the customer relationship doesn’t end at the initial purchase. Those email newsletters you receive after becoming a customer somewhere are not random – they have a purpose and are often tailored to things you’ve viewed or expressed interest in. A sales team simply doesn’t have the insights, time, or often the resources to execute these types of strategic campaigns.The Fine-Tuned Coexistence Of It AllThe ideal sales and marketing relationship is a symbiotic one. Marketers and salespeople work together to determine what consumers need and how to deliver it. Sales and marketing should motivate, inspire and feed one other. They should collaborate and coexist. In the hierarchy of the business food chain, sales and marketing should not be seen as rivals or equals, but counterparts. One truly cannot exist without the other, but their skill sets are not the same – especially today, where advances in technology require the modern marketer to have a very specific, honed, and competitive set of skills that most sales people simply do not need to have.For this reason many marketers are introverted, analytical, and deep-thinking individuals. Whether they’re crunching numbers and analyzing data, compiling reports on trends and conversion rates, or writing awesome ads and creating beautiful websites and collateral material, they are required to intensely focus on what works, what doesn’t, and adjust their creative efforts accordingly. Usually a marketing department will have creatives, analysts, and more tech-oriented people (who dive into the numbers and algorithms behind advanced marketing tools).In contrast though, many salespeople are extroverts – they light up a room, they have excellent “people skills,” can easily relate to others, and have the ability to pick up on social cues that might actually help them close a sale. Oftentimes salespeople have a broader focus, preferring to spend their days with appointments and meetings – activities that build relationships – rather than sitting behind a desk doing what a marketing department does best. For this reason, many salespeople have administrative assistants to help them with follow-up, paperwork, appointment setting, phone calls, proposals, and calendar management. Inbound Marketing Tips – 10 Methods to Assimilate

Inbound marketing tips definitely have some advantages for sales teams in improving the volume and quality of their sales. Below are 10 tips as methods of use to support your sales teams.

1. Create a landing page which each of your Sales Persons can call their own – This allows each of them to build a page that is unique and makes them feel like they are part of the marketing process. When sending out emails they can have a URL pointing back to their landing page.

2. Ears and Eyes for Sales – When the marketing department participate in social media leads can be passed onto the sales people earlier on in the process.

3. Lowered Salesforce Costs – Prospecting is very expensive for sales people moving a prospective buyer from awareness to a point of decision. The highest and best use is moving a qualified lead from from point decision to a point of action, as soon as possible. It is less expensive to leverage inbound marketing tips that will pull a prospect into the sales funnel rather than use a sales person to mange the whole process.

4. Interface to Work Directly With Marketing – many traditional forms of marketing do not engage sales people in lead generation execution and development. Inbound marketing tips allow them to participate directly and build a stronger brand. Examples are blogging, responding to questions posted in social media platforms and tracking leads.

5. Direct Selling To Be Supported By Assets – Blog posts, whitepapers, ebooks presentations and other assets can be used to help sales people add value and convert leads during the direct sales process. Assets developed to be effective in converting leads from a website are better than using methods from traditional means i.e brochures etc. This is because they are designed to add value and bring people in.

6. A breath of fresh air from Push vs Pull Selling – most organisations, small and medium businesses that rely on direct selling have failed to notice that buyers behaviors have changed. This shift requires companies to think about how to add value and empower customers to choose them. Inbound marketing tips puts the customer at the heart of all the decision making and puts the company in a position to retain their existing customers.

7. The Lead Generation gap can be filled – This can be for outside sales people. They struggle to reach their sales goals because they are unable to convert enough prospects to leads and leads to prospects and leads to customers. Inbound marketing tips can help sales people reach their goals by spending more time with qualified leads.

8. Closed knit Customer acquisition from Click to Close drives out Sales Expenses – Using strategies mentioned above will streamline the cost of customer acquisition, because sales and marketing are able to work collaboratively.

9. Sales teams can resonate with KPIs – When measuring success, traditional outbound marketing measure what a marketing department does i.e brand awareness building. Inbound marketing tips are measured on visitor to lead and lead to customer.

10. Culture centered on success – The organisation from top to bottom operates under the same umbrella of adding value to the customer relationship and commitment.
